Seasonal distribution of adult horse flies and deer flies (Diptera: Tabanidae) at lac Boivin, Granby, Quebec

Abstract:

The frequency and periods of occurrence are given of 29 species of tabanids in the genera Chrysops (15 species), Hybomitra (6), Tabanus (6) and Atylotus (2 species) that were collected as adults in the vicinity of a cattail (Typha spp.) marsh at lac Boivin, Granby, Quebec, in 1978. The most characteristic species appeared to be C. aberrans Philip, C. aestuans Wulp, C. mitis O.S. and C. sackeni Hine. Eleven species had a flight period of more than 6 weeks.
